Shares of Chiquita Brands International Inc. dropped Monday after the banana and fresh fruit producer said it now expects to report a "significant loss" in its third quarter due to higher costs.
Shares dropped $6.60, or 28.3 percent, to $16.73 in very heavy afternoon trading.
Before the market opened, the company said its product supply costs have increased substantially just as prices have begun to moderate in Europe.
Volumes for the past two months have also either been flat or down because of bad weather in Central America and Ecuador, which has constrained supply and increased sourcing costs.
Banana prices, meanwhile, rose in every market.
Shares of fresh fruit producer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. also dropped on the news, falling $6.62, or 20.8 percent, to $25.26 in heavy trading.
